Zack asked me to post and let you know how he is doing. He has been in and out of doctor’s offices and the hospital so much lately he just doesn’t have it in him to talk cancer at the moment. But he did want you all to know how he is doing.

He went through a hard time with his first round of chemo. He was to be in the hospital three days and due to complications it turned into nine. He was put on at neutropenic diet when he left the hospital (see link below) but is on a regular diet now. Due to the type of chemo regime he is on he lost his hair in three days flat.

Now the good news he is now feeling in his words terrific. They will be leaving tomorrow morning for a music festival that will last until Labor Day. The day after they return he will go back into the hospital for another round of chemo. He promised to keep us updated when he can.
